>> Only the retransmit timer currently refreshes tcp_mstamp
>>
>> We should do the same for delayed acks and keepalives.
>>
>> Even if RFC 7323 does not request it, this is consistent to what linux
>> did in the past, when TS values were based on jiffies.
>>
>> Fixes: 385e20706fac ("tcp: use tp->tcp_mstamp in output path")
